Transaction 1337960788c8bbca5d0313854af63297323e5745106601413497e0f749da94fd
1 Input
1 Output
-
1337960788c8bbca5d0313854af63297323e5745106601413497e0f749da94fd:0
- value
- 43906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73663316a64596ec9261079f8aab42750f018e5e OP_EQUAL
- address
- 3CDC4Z7VgTRxGXezinSCseh9qj44UVju7x